Wireless telephone service subscriber call routing method

1. Method of routing a call to a subscriber to a wireless telephone service network including a distribution network having fixed stations and wireless digital telephones linked to said fixed stations by radio an integrated services digital public switched telephone network to which each of the fixed stations is connected by one or more circuit switched telephone channels and a message mode switched user to user signaling channel, service control points connected to said public switched telephone network and each containing a wireless telephone subscriber database and a call processing logic device, and a service management system containing a reference database, said method comprising, for each subscriber entitled to call routing services, the steps:

  • assigning that subscriber a number from a public switching telephone network numbering plan;

    determining a primary fixed station number designating a fixed station deemed to be nearest the subscriber;

    writing the primary fixed station number into the database of a service control point serving said subscriber in association with said numbering plan number and a word identifying the telephone of said subscriber;

    and, for each call to be routed to a called subscriber, the additional steps;

    reading from the database of the service control point serving said subscriber, said primary fixed station number and said word identifying said telephone of said subscriber;

    sending said word from said service control point to the fixed station designated by said primary fixed station number over a link of said user to user signaling channel of said primary fixed station and then freeing said link;

    sending from said fixed station at least one call message containing said word and said primary fixed station number;

    receiving said call message in said telephone of said subscriber, recognizing said word identifying said telephone and alerting said subscriber; and

    setting up a link between said subscriber and said fixed station by sending from said telephone of said subscriber to said fixed station a response message containing said word identifying said telephone and containing said primary fixed station number.
